Which component coordinates and centralizes SNMP communications between devices and agents?

Explanation:
SNMP uses a manager-agent model, where devices run agents that expose management data, and a central manager polls those agents to collect information. The component that coordinates and centralizes all SNMP communications is the Network Management Station, also known as the SNMP Manager. It sends requests (like GET, GETNEXT, or GETBULK) to multiple agents, gathers their responses, can configure devices with SET requests, and handles asynchronous traps sent by agents. This central hub consolidates data from many devices into a single console, enabling unified monitoring and management. Other options don’t fit this role: a SIEM collects security events from various sources but isn’t the central SNMP coordinator; a network tap mirrors traffic for inspection but doesn’t manage SNMP; break and inspect refers to inline traffic inspection, not SNMP communication coordination.
